Understanding RCM Requirements
RCM requirements are a set of comprehensive guidelines that outline the skills and knowledge students should acquire at various levels. They include technical exercises, repertoire, sight-reading, and ear training. These components ensure a well-rounded musical education and help students identify their strengths and areas for improvement.

Building Technical Confidence
One of the primary benefits of RCM requirements is the focus on technical mastery. Regular practice of scales, arpeggios, and technical exercises builds confidence and lays a solid foundation for more advanced playing. This technical competence allows students to explore their musicality more freely.
